System Logs

Total: 951103 Errors Live
Clear
Time Level Category Symbol Source Message
03-04 14:45:26 INFO position tiger_push_client 📊 Found 3 real account positions, cached for fallback
03-04 14:45:26 INFO position QCML tiger_client Position: QCML, Qty: 1500, Cost: 22.2802
03-04 14:45:26 INFO position ORCX tiger_client Position: ORCX, Qty: 1900, Cost: 16.7397
03-04 14:45:26 INFO position CLSK tiger_client Position: CLSK, Qty: 100, Cost: 15.593
03-04 14:45:26 INFO position tiger_push_client 📊 Subscribe callback: command: MESSAGE id: 3 code: 112 msg: "{\"code\":0,\"message\":\"success\"}" body { dataType: Position }
03-04 14:45:26 INFO order tiger_push_client 📊 Subscribe callback: command: MESSAGE id: 2 code: 112 msg: "{\"code\":0,\"message\":\"success\"}" body { dataType: OrderStatus }
03-04 14:45:25 INFO position tiger_client Getting positions for symbol: all
03-04 14:45:25 INFO position tiger_push_client 📊 Subscribed to position changes for ALL accounts (request_id=3)
03-04 14:45:25 INFO order tiger_push_client 📊 Subscribed to order changes for ALL accounts (request_id=2)
03-04 14:45:25 INFO websocket tiger_push_client 📊 Registered WebSocket event handlers
03-04 14:45:25 INFO websocket tiger_push_client ✅ Tiger Push Client connected successfully
03-04 14:45:22 INFO order trailing_stop_scheduler [KlineScheduler] Startup backfill started in background thread (non-blocking)
03-04 14:45:22 INFO trailing_stop root 📊 Trailing stop auto-scheduler initialized
03-04 14:45:22 INFO trailing_stop trailing_stop_scheduler 📊 Started trailing stop scheduler thread
03-04 14:45:22 INFO trailing_stop trailing_stop_scheduler 📊 Trailing stop scheduler started (fast: 5s, full sync: 60s)
03-04 14:45:22 INFO order trailing_stop_scheduler 🔧 Backfill: no matching exit data found for 72 positions
03-04 14:45:21 INFO trailing_stop routes 📝 [PAPER] No position found for LRCX - position may have been already closed by trailing stop or other exit
03-04 14:45:21 WARN position tiger_client No position found for LRCX at broker (API + cache + DB all returned 0/None). Aborting close to prevent opening reverse position.
03-04 14:45:21 WARN position tiger_client No position from Tiger API for LRCX, position likely already closed
03-04 14:45:21 INFO position tiger_client Getting positions for symbol: LRCX
03-04 14:45:21 INFO order tiger_client No open orders found for LRCX
03-04 14:45:21 INFO order tiger_client Retrieved 0 open orders for LRCX
03-04 14:45:21 INFO position tiger_client Attempting to close position for LRCX, signal_side=buy
03-04 14:45:21 INFO position tiger_client Attempting to close position for LRCX with sandbox fallback, signal_side=buy, signal_quantity=None
03-04 14:45:21 INFO position tiger_client Getting positions for symbol: LRCX
03-04 14:45:20 INFO signal routes 📝 [PAPER] Processing close signal for LRCX, side=buy
03-04 14:45:20 INFO general trailing_stop_engine 📊 Batch API refresh: 5/5 symbols updated: ['SLAB', 'LASR', 'TSLA', 'DIOD', 'ENTG']
03-04 14:45:20 INFO order signal_parser Signal parsed successfully: {'symbol': 'LRCX', 'is_close_signal': True, 'close_type': 'flat', 'side': 'buy', 'quantity': 'all', 'close_all': True, 'order_type': 'market', 'reference_price': 220.45, 'trading_session': 'regular', 'outside_rth': False, 'time_in_force': 'day'}
03-04 14:45:20 INFO position signal_parser 🔴 Detected CLOSE signal for LRCX (sentiment=flat, closePosition=False, rating=, close_type=flat)
03-04 14:45:20 INFO position routes 📝 [PAPER] Received webhook from 34.45.82.69: {"action": "buy", "extras": {"indicator": "WaveMatrix starreversalbuy", "timeframe": "15", "referencePrice": 220.45}, "reason": "Reverse Signal Close", "ticker": "LRCX", "quantity": "all", "sentiment": "flat", "signal_type": "flat", "forwarded_at": "2026-03-04T14:45:20.361687"}
03-04 14:45:19 INFO trailing_stop routes 📝 [PAPER] No position found for ANET - position may have been already closed by trailing stop or other exit
03-04 14:45:19 WARN position tiger_client No position found for ANET at broker (API + cache + DB all returned 0/None). Aborting close to prevent opening reverse position.
03-04 14:45:19 WARN position tiger_client No position from Tiger API for ANET, position likely already closed
03-04 14:45:18 INFO position tiger_client Getting positions for symbol: ANET
03-04 14:45:18 INFO order tiger_client No open orders found for ANET
03-04 14:45:18 INFO order tiger_client Retrieved 0 open orders for ANET
03-04 14:45:18 INFO position tiger_client Attempting to close position for ANET, signal_side=buy
03-04 14:45:18 INFO position tiger_client Attempting to close position for ANET with sandbox fallback, signal_side=buy, signal_quantity=None
03-04 14:45:18 INFO position tiger_client Getting positions for symbol: ANET
03-04 14:45:18 INFO signal routes 📝 [PAPER] Processing close signal for ANET, side=buy
03-04 14:45:17 INFO order signal_parser Signal parsed successfully: {'symbol': 'ANET', 'is_close_signal': True, 'close_type': 'flat', 'side': 'buy', 'quantity': 'all', 'close_all': True, 'order_type': 'market', 'reference_price': 128.84, 'trading_session': 'regular', 'outside_rth': False, 'time_in_force': 'day'}
03-04 14:45:17 INFO position signal_parser 🔴 Detected CLOSE signal for ANET (sentiment=flat, closePosition=False, rating=, close_type=flat)
03-04 14:45:17 INFO position routes 📝 [PAPER] Received webhook from 136.112.238.164: {"action": "buy", "extras": {"indicator": "Wavematrix buy", "timeframe": "15", "referencePrice": 128.84}, "reason": "Reverse Signal Close", "ticker": "ANET", "quantity": "all", "sentiment": "flat", "signal_type": "flat", "forwarded_at": "2026-03-04T14:45:17.887534"}
03-04 14:45:14 INFO trailing_stop routes 📝 [PAPER] No position found for META - position may have been already closed by trailing stop or other exit
03-04 14:45:14 WARN position tiger_client No position found for META at broker (API + cache + DB all returned 0/None). Aborting close to prevent opening reverse position.
03-04 14:45:14 WARN position tiger_client No position from Tiger API for META, position likely already closed
03-04 14:45:14 INFO order trailing_stop_scheduler - ENTG: trigger - No OCA protection (no_active_oca_group): Price $125.74 <= soft TP $126.00
03-04 14:45:14 INFO general trailing_stop_scheduler 🔄 Fast check: 1 actions taken
03-04 14:45:14 INFO position tiger_client Getting positions for symbol: META
03-04 14:45:14 INFO order tiger_client No open orders found for META
03-04 14:45:14 INFO order tiger_client Retrieved 0 open orders for META
03-04 14:45:14 INFO position tiger_client Attempting to close position for META, signal_side=buy
03-04 14:45:14 INFO position tiger_client Attempting to close position for META with sandbox fallback, signal_side=buy, signal_quantity=None
03-04 14:45:14 INFO position tiger_client Getting positions for symbol: META
03-04 14:45:14 INFO signal routes 📝 [PAPER] Processing close signal for META, side=buy
03-04 14:45:13 INFO order trailing_stop_scheduler 🔧 Backfill: found 72 closed positions missing exit data
03-04 14:45:13 INFO order signal_parser Signal parsed successfully: {'symbol': 'META', 'is_close_signal': True, 'close_type': 'flat', 'side': 'buy', 'quantity': 'all', 'close_all': True, 'order_type': 'market', 'reference_price': 659.5, 'trading_session': 'regular', 'outside_rth': False, 'time_in_force': 'day'}
03-04 14:45:13 INFO position signal_parser 🔴 Detected CLOSE signal for META (sentiment=flat, closePosition=False, rating=, close_type=flat)
03-04 14:45:13 INFO position routes 📝 [PAPER] Received webhook from 34.173.17.90: {"action": "buy", "extras": {"indicator": "Wavematrix buy", "timeframe": "15", "referencePrice": 659.5}, "reason": "Reverse Signal Close", "ticker": "META", "quantity": "all", "sentiment": "flat", "signal_type": "flat", "forwarded_at": "2026-03-04T14:45:13.486477"}
03-04 14:45:13 INFO general root 📊 Database log handler initialized
03-04 14:45:11 INFO trailing_stop routes 📝 [PAPER] No position found for USAR - position may have been already closed by trailing stop or other exit
03-04 14:45:11 WARN position tiger_client No position found for USAR at broker (API + cache + DB all returned 0/None). Aborting close to prevent opening reverse position.
03-04 14:45:11 WARN position tiger_client No position from Tiger API for USAR, position likely already closed
03-04 14:45:11 INFO position tiger_client Getting positions for symbol: USAR
03-04 14:45:11 INFO order tiger_client No open orders found for USAR
03-04 14:45:11 INFO order tiger_client Retrieved 0 open orders for USAR
03-04 14:45:10 INFO position tiger_client Attempting to close position for USAR, signal_side=sell
03-04 14:45:10 INFO position tiger_client Attempting to close position for USAR with sandbox fallback, signal_side=sell, signal_quantity=1.0
03-04 14:45:10 INFO order trailing_stop_engine [ENTG] TS stays ACTIVE with pending exit order None, will re-check each cycle
03-04 14:45:10 WARN order trailing_stop_engine ⚠️ Trailing stop close order placed but no order_id returned
03-04 14:45:10 INFO order trailing_stop_engine 🔴 Tiger market order placed for ENTG: {'order_id': None, 'status': None}
03-04 14:45:09 INFO position tiger_client Getting positions for symbol: USAR
03-04 14:45:09 INFO signal routes 📝 [PAPER] Processing close signal for USAR, side=sell
03-04 14:45:09 INFO order trailing_stop_engine 📅 Market order: outside_rth=False, time_in_force=DAY
03-04 14:45:09 INFO position trailing_stop_engine 🔴 盘中时段 → 使用市价单: symbol=ENTG, side=BUY, quantity=42
03-04 14:45:09 INFO order trailing_stop_engine 🔴 Tiger close order: symbol=ENTG, side=BUY, quantity=42, trigger_price=125.74
03-04 14:45:09 INFO position trailing_stop_engine ✅ ENTG 确认仓位存在,方向=空仓,数量: 42
03-04 14:45:09 INFO position tiger_client Position: ENTG, Qty: -42, Cost: 127.3481
03-04 14:45:09 INFO position tiger_client Getting positions for symbol: ENTG
03-04 14:45:09 INFO order tiger_client Retrieved 0 open orders for ENTG
03-04 14:45:09 INFO order trailing_stop_engine ✅ ENTG stop_loss订单已取消: 42432739159442432
03-04 14:45:09 INFO order tiger_client Cancel order 42432739159442432 result: 42432739159442432
03-04 14:45:09 INFO order signal_parser Signal parsed successfully: {'symbol': 'USAR', 'is_close_signal': True, 'close_type': 'flat', 'side': 'sell', 'quantity': 1.0, 'order_type': 'market', 'reference_price': 18.965, 'trading_session': 'regular', 'outside_rth': False, 'time_in_force': 'day'}
03-04 14:45:09 INFO position signal_parser 🔴 Detected CLOSE signal for USAR (sentiment=flat, closePosition=False, rating=, close_type=flat)
03-04 14:45:09 INFO signal routes 📝 [PAPER] Received webhook from 136.115.84.171: {"action": "sell", "extras": {"indicator": "MainTrend AIsellSignal exit_buy", "timeframe": "15m", "referencePrice": 18.965}, "ticker": "USAR", "sentiment": "flat", "signal_type": "flat", "forwarded_at": "2026-03-04T14:45:09.320332"}
03-04 14:45:09 INFO order tiger_client Open order: 42432739159442432 - BUY 42 ENTG @ 127.1 - Status: OrderStatus.HELD - CanCancel: True
03-04 14:45:09 INFO order tiger_client Retrieved 1 open orders for ENTG
03-04 14:45:08 INFO position tiger_client Position: TSLA, Qty: 4, Cost: 400.29
03-04 14:45:08 INFO position tiger_client Position: SLAB, Qty: -12, Cost: 203.3
03-04 14:45:08 INFO position tiger_client Position: NA, Qty: 729, Cost: 3.0059
03-04 14:45:08 INFO position tiger_client Position: LASR, Qty: 37, Cost: 67.1805
03-04 14:45:08 INFO position tiger_client Position: HIMX, Qty: 336, Cost: 7.4418
03-04 14:45:08 INFO position tiger_client Position: ENTG, Qty: -42, Cost: 127.3481
03-04 14:45:08 INFO position tiger_client Position: DIOD, Qty: -73, Cost: 67.8311
03-04 14:45:08 INFO position CRCL tiger_client Position: CRCL, Qty: 60, Cost: 104.4497
03-04 14:45:08 INFO position COIN tiger_client Position: COIN, Qty: 12, Cost: 200.9933
03-04 14:45:07 INFO trailing_stop routes 📝 [PAPER] No position found for CRDO - position may have been already closed by trailing stop or other exit
03-04 14:45:07 WARN position tiger_client No position found for CRDO at broker (API + cache + DB all returned 0/None). Aborting close to prevent opening reverse position.
03-04 14:45:07 WARN position tiger_client No position from Tiger API for CRDO, position likely already closed
03-04 14:45:07 INFO position tiger_client Getting positions for symbol: CRDO